Discuz!官方免费开源建站系统

 找回密码
 立即注册
搜索

升级2.0后出现错误

[复制链接]
shysjy 发表于 2009-10-2 07:42:55 | 显示全部楼层 |阅读模式
升级2.0时,按提示删除了数据库和数据表,但是升级失败,现在恢复1.5备份出现问题。MySQL Error
Message: MySQL Query Error
SQL: CREATE TABLE uchome_doing ( doid mediumint(8) unsigned NOT NULL auto_increment, uid mediumint(8) unsigned NOT NULL default '0', username varchar(15) NOT NULL default '', from varchar(20) NOT NULL default '', dateline int(10) unsigned NOT NULL default '0', message text NOT NULL, ip varchar(20) NOT NULL default '', replynum int(10) unsigned NOT NULL default '0', mood smallint(6) NOT NULL default '0', PRIMARY KEY (doid), KEY uid (uid,dateline), KEY dateline (dateline)) TYPE=MyISAM AUTO_INCREMENT=9
Error: You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near 'from varchar(20) NOT NULL default '', dateline int(10) unsigne
Errno.: 1064
Click here to seek help

请问该怎么做?
回复

使用道具 举报

锦猫鼠 发表于 2009-10-2 10:00:49 | 显示全部楼层
找我给你具体排查,数据库里面的表有问题了
回复

使用道具 举报

云天一 发表于 2009-10-2 18:13:30 | 显示全部楼层
升级2.0时,按提示删除了数据库和数据表,但是升级失败,现在恢复1.5备份出现问题。MySQL Error
Message:  ...
shysjy 发表于 2009-10-2 07:42



因为from是数据库里的保留字
所以需要把from 加上 ``
楼主把from 改成
  1. `from`
复制代码
再尝试进行恢复
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

手机版|小黑屋|Discuz! 官方站 ( 皖ICP备16010102号 )star

GMT+8, 2025-9-12 10:37 , Processed in 0.094700 second(s), 14 queries , Gzip On.

Powered by Discuz! X3.4

Copyright © 2001-2023, Tencent Cloud.

快速回复 返回顶部 返回列表